ا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

السلام عليكم:smile:

 

قد نريد ان نجعل الرسالة تبقى لمدة معينة ، واذا لم يقوم المستخدم بعمل شيء ، تقوم الرسالة بإختيار "لا" وتغلق نفسها ،

Msgbox_Timer.gif.7dbf429f980ca7df007d792426278197.gif

 

 


Private Sub cmd_Timer_msgbox_Click()


    Dim Msg, Style, Title, Response, PauseTime
    Dim Sh_Msgbox As Object

    PauseTime = 5  'Seconds
    Msg = "هل تريد الاستمرار"
    Style = vbYesNo + vbCritical + vbDefaultButton2
    Title = "الشاشة ستغلق تلقائيا بعد 5 ثوان"
    
    Set Sh_Msgbox = CreateObject("WScript.Shell")
    
    Response = Sh_Msgbox.PopUp(Msg, PauseTime, Title, Style)
    If Response = vbYes Then
        MsgBox "تم اختيار نعم"
    Else
        MsgBox "تم اختيار لا ، او انتهى الوقت"
    End If

End Sub

 

جعفر

Msgbox Timer.MDB.zip

  • Like 6
  • Thanks 1
قام بنشر

ماشاء الله عليك
1 / هل ممكن ان تفتح موضوع به شروحات عامة عن WScript 
2 / هل يمكن ان نستخدم تايمر خارجي لاغلاق نموذج مثلا بدون استخدام تايمر الداخلي للنماذج ؟

 

  • Like 1
قام بنشر
منذ ساعه, jjafferr said:

السلام عليكم:smile:

 

قد نريد ان نجعل الرسالة تبقى لمدة معينة ، واذا لم يقوم المستخدم بعمل شيء ، تقوم الرسالة بإختيار "لا" وتغلق نفسها ،

Msgbox_Timer.gif.7dbf429f980ca7df007d792426278197.gif

 

 



Private Sub cmd_Timer_msgbox_Click()


    Dim Msg, Style, Title, Response, PauseTime
    Dim Sh_Msgbox As Object

    PauseTime = 5  'Seconds
    Msg = "هل تريد الاستمرار"
    Style = vbYesNo + vbCritical + vbDefaultButton2
    Title = "الشاشة ستغلق تلقائيا بعد 5 ثوان"
    
    Set Sh_Msgbox = CreateObject("WScript.Shell")
    
    Response = Sh_Msgbox.PopUp(Msg, PauseTime, Title, Style)
    If Response = vbYes Then
        MsgBox "تم اختيار نعم"
    Else
        MsgBox "تم اختيار لا ، او انتهى الوقت"
    End If

End Sub

 

جعفر

Msgbox Timer.MDB.zip

الله يعطيك العافيه ما شاء الله عليك استاذنا ابو الجعافر

قام بنشر
18 دقائق مضت, kaser906 said:

لا زلت انتظر شرح تحويل جملة sql إلى كود :rol:

هذا هو كود التحويل 

    Dim strSql As String
    'Purpose:   Convert a SQL statement into a string to paste into VBA code.
    Const strcLineEnd = " "" & vbCrLf & _" & vbCrLf & """"
    
    If IsNull(Me.txtSQL) Then
        Beep
    Else
        strSql = Me.txtSQL
        strSql = Replace(strSql, """", """""")  'Double up any quotes.
        strSql = Replace(strSql, vbCrLf, strcLineEnd)
        strSql = "strSql = """ & strSql & """"
        Me.txtVBA = strSql
        Me.txtVBA.SetFocus
        RunCommand acCmdCopy
    End If

فقط غير اسم المربع TxtSql  باسم المربع عندك اللي تكتب فيه جملة سكويليتي

وغير اسم المربع txtVBA باسم المربع اللي تريد ان يظهر فيها كود برمجي

تقبل تحياتي

  • Like 1
قام بنشر
1 ساعه مضت, Shivan Rekany said:

هذا هو كود التحويل 


    Dim strSql As String
    'Purpose:   Convert a SQL statement into a string to paste into VBA code.
    Const strcLineEnd = " "" & vbCrLf & _" & vbCrLf & """"
    
    If IsNull(Me.txtSQL) Then
        Beep
    Else
        strSql = Me.txtSQL
        strSql = Replace(strSql, """", """""")  'Double up any quotes.
        strSql = Replace(strSql, vbCrLf, strcLineEnd)
        strSql = "strSql = """ & strSql & """"
        Me.txtVBA = strSql
        Me.txtVBA.SetFocus
        RunCommand acCmdCopy
    End If

فقط غير اسم المربع TxtSql  باسم المربع عندك اللي تكتب فيه جملة سكويليتي

وغير اسم المربع txtVBA باسم المربع اللي تريد ان يظهر فيها كود برمجي

تقبل تحياتي

يعطيك العافيه استاذ شفان

هذا حل 

وأريد ايضا تعلم طريقة الاستاذ جعفر في تفكيك الجملة 

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• اضف...

Important Information